The Commercial & Industrial Storage Dynamics in Port Moresby, Papua New Guinea

As the economic capital and primary logistics hub of Papua New Guinea, Port Moresby is experiencing a rapid expansion across maritime freight, energy infrastructure, mining logistics, and retail supply chains. The strategic consolidation of maritime container operations at the Motukea Island International Port has accelerated demand for high-density, multi-tier industrial racking systems capable of maximizing vertical cube space. However, operating heavy storage infrastructure in Port Moresby presents unique environmental and operational challenges that off-the-shelf shelving systems cannot satisfy.

Industrial buyers in Port Moresby face two main environmental risks: extreme coastal atmospheric salinity (C4/C5 corrosion categories) and high ambient relative humidity exceeding 85%. Standard cold-rolled steel racks with basic paint finishes suffer from accelerated oxidation, rust bleed, and structural fatigue within months. Furthermore, Papua New Guinea sits along the Pacific Rim seismic belt, requiring storage structures designed to comply with rigorous AS/NZS 4084 structural steel racking specifications and localized seismic shear load calculations.

Q235B High-Tensile Steel

Utilizing high-grade cold-rolled Q235B structural steel, our upright posts and P-type step beams feature optimized cross-sectional ribbing to prevent structural buckling under maximum 300kg UDL dynamic loads.

C5 Marine Anti-Corrosion Finish

Surface pre-treatment includes 9-stage phosphating followed by an automated 200°C thermosetting epoxy-polyester powder coating (80-120μm thickness), passing 500-hour salt spray testing for PNG tropical humidity.

FEA Structural Simulation

Every racking component undergoes Finite Element Analysis (FEA) to simulate static stress, dynamic impact, deflection coefficients ($L/200$), and seismic load resilience tailored for South Pacific geological conditions.

Q: How do your 300KG racking systems handle Port Moresby’s severe coastal air corrosion?
Our products undergo a rigorous 9-stage chemical pretreatment followed by an automated electrostatic epoxy powder coating process (80-120 microns). This creates an impenetrable barrier against coastal salt fog, high humidity, and chemical oxidation, complying with C4/C5 atmospheric durability standards.
Q: What are the typical sea freight transit times and packing methods for shipping to PNG?
We offer direct ocean freight container shipments from Shenzhen/Guangzhou ports to Motukea Port (Port Moresby) with typical transit times of 14-22 days. Racking components are wrapped in heavy-duty plastic film, corrugated corner protectors, and steel-banded seaworthy wooden pallets to ensure zero transit damage.
Q: Are your racking designs compliant with regional South Pacific seismic building codes?
Yes. Our structural engineering department performs Finite Element Analysis (FEA) based on AS/NZS 4084 specifications. We supply custom heavy-duty baseplates and mechanical anchor bolts engineered to absorb dynamic seismic ground motions prevalent in PNG.

Q: How is the 300KG load rating verified per shelf tier?
Each shelf tier rating is calculated based on Uniformly Distributed Load (UDL) principles with a minimum safety factor of 1.5. Our in-house laboratory conducts static hydropress stress tests to confirm that beam deflection remains well under the strict $L/200$ safety threshold.
